Course Content

• Soil pH Fundamentals and Measurement Techniques
• Soil Chemistry and Buffering Capacity
• Soil pH Interpretation and its impact on nutrient availability
• Advanced Soil pH Analysis: Methods and Calibration
• Influence of Soil pH on Plant Growth and Soil Microbiology
• Data Analysis and Interpretation of Soil pH Results
• Managing Soil Acidity and Alkalinity: Lime and Gypsum Applications
• Soil Sampling Strategies for accurate pH determination
• GIS and Spatial Analysis of Soil pH Data

Career path

Career Role (Soil pH Analysis & Interpretation) Description
Soil Scientist Conducts advanced soil pH analysis, interprets results, and advises on land management & remediation. High demand in agricultural and environmental consultancies.
Environmental Consultant (Soil Focus) Specializes in soil pH assessments for environmental impact studies and remediation projects. Strong problem-solving and report-writing skills essential.
Agricultural Consultant (Soil Specialist) Provides expert advice to farmers on soil pH management for optimal crop yields. Requires strong understanding of agricultural practices and soil chemistry.
Laboratory Technician (Soil Chemistry) Performs routine and advanced soil pH analyses in a laboratory setting. Accuracy and attention to detail are crucial.
